India, April 10 -- AI has been part of gaming for a long time, helping developers build smarter and more engaging games. Over the years, the gaming industry has changed with things like online games, digital platforms, and mobile and social games. While board games like chess were early testing grounds for Artificial Intelligence, video games have become the main way to try out new algorithms in the past decade. Games today use AI to control non-player characters, create content, and adapt to players. Developers also use AI to study player data and improve game design.
